We found that the mechanosensitive protein TRPV2 was involved in nearby mast cell activation at the Dodecyl gallate web acupoint triggered by acupuncture along with the generation on the analgesic effect. Acupuncture can influence increases in adenosine concentrations in neighborhood tissue by activating mast cells, along with the histamine that may be released as a result of activation of mast cells plays a function inside the acupuncture effect by way of the histamine H1 receptor. Additionally, the local activation from the A1 and H1 receptors at acupoints will cause an increase of -endorphin in cerebrospinal fluid. By way of the study reported in this paper, we proposed a signal initiation pathway involving collagen propose primarily based on an acupoint-mast cell-TRPV protein axis, clarified the targets of the critical initiation substances (namely, histamine and adenosine) in the acupoints, and elucidated the cellular and molecular biological mechanisms with the acupoint initiation on the acupuncture impact. The system for establishing the models was to use ten chloral hydrate for intraperitoneal injection in line with 0.04 ml100 g to anaesthetise the animals, after which 0.05 ml of CFA was injected into the left ankle joint cavity. Around the second day of modelling (the fourth day just after arrival), by direct observation, the rats that had been determined to possess significant swelling at the modelling internet site and to have difficulties moving around had been thought of to have undergone thriving modelling. The post-modelling discomfort threshold (immediately after AA model) was measured immediately, and the blank manage group was also measured during the exact same time frame.
